Covalent Organic Frameworks for Water Sorption: The Importance of Framework Physical Stability
This study explores the water‐vapor stability of 2D covalent organic frameworks (COFs) with varying pore sizes. Results reveal microporous COFs demonstrate superior stability compared to mesoporous ones, despite lower water uptake. THE INVESTIGATION OF CROP WEEDINESS IN THE CROP ROTATION OF ORGANIC FARMING SYSTEM [PDF]
Field experiments were conducted during the period of 2004 – 2006 at the Research and Study Farm „Vecauce”. The aim of the investigation was to establish the weediness’ dynamics of crops in a six-field crop rotation of an organic farming system.

Red giants rotational splittings
The space missions CoRoT and Kepler provide high quality data that allow to test the transport of angular momentum in stars by the seismic determination of the internal rotation profile.

Multiband Switchable Microwave Absorbing Metamaterials Based on Reconfigurable Kirigami–Origami
A reconfigurable metamaterial featuring tunable microwave‐absorbing and load‐bearing performance is proposed. Stretchable kirigami and bistable origami configurations are integrated as actuating components, and the synergistic deformation mechanisms are systematically analyzed.

On the origin of the decrease in the torsional oscillator period of solid He4
A decrease in the rotational period observed in torsional oscillator measurements was recently taken as a possible indication of a supersolid state of helium.

Photonic Engineering Enables All‐Passive Upconversion Imaging with Low‐Intensity Near‐Infrared Light
A passive upconversion imaging system enables the observation of scenes illuminated by low‐intensity incoherent near‐infrared light from 750 to 930 nm, by converting it into the visible without the use of external power. The upconverter is enabled by triplet–triplet annihilation in a bulk heterojunction, with absorption enhanced by plasmonic resonators
